  #4  
Unread 09-01-2010, 08:57 PM
Re: post op new member

It sounds like you could be doing too much. You should still be doing very little and not doing any lifting or vacuuming yet.

Short easy walks several times a day were about all I could handle. Sitting up straight for long periods of time caused me pain also.
